The genome has five chromosomes and a total size of approximately 135-megabases. Most people would consider Arabidopsis thaliana nothing more than a white-flowered weed, something they might see growing in an empty lot or along the roadside. It has many characteristics--diploid genetics, rapid growth cycle, relatively low repetitive DNA content, and small genome size--that recommend it as the model for a plant genome project. The Multinational Coordinated Arabidopsis Thaliana Genome Research Project is an international scientific effort that began in 1990.Its stated goal is to understand the physiology, biochemistry, growth, and development of a flowering plant at the molecular level. The 1001 Genomes Project is a joint project to discover the whole-genome sequence variation in 1001 strains of the reference plant Arabidopsis thaliana. The Arabidopsis thaliana genome was sequenced in 2000 by the Arabidopsis Genome Initiative (AGI) ( Nature 14 Dec. 2000 ). Arabidopsis thaliana was the first plant to have its genome sequenced.
